FIRST ROUND PLAY
DAVIS CUP MATCHES New Zealand v. China Press Association—Copyright. London, May 2. New Zealand China by three matches to two in 'the first round of the Lovis Cup. The United States eliminated Japan at San Francisco, winning -the first three matches, and Australia had a jeiinilurly easy win at Mexico City. ! Details of the New Zealand —China match are:
Khosin Ki 6 (China) beat C. E. Malfroy (New Zealand), 6—o, 6—3, 4—6, 6—2. A. C. Stedman (New Zeal'and) beat Chop (China), 6—4, 6—o, 6—2. Malfroy beat Chop, 6—l, 6—3, 6 —l. Khosin Kie beat Stedman, 6—4, 6 4, 6—4, I—6, 6—3. Stedman and Malfroy (New Zealand) beat Khosin Kie /and Tsu Wai Pui (China), 6 —3, fl—B, 6 —3, 6 —2. Khosin Kie was too steady for Stedman, who, in the first set repeatedly double-faulted' and netted. Stedman led 2 —o in the second Let but the Chinese, despite the New Zealander’s strenuous efforts, obtained lam unshakeable lead. Stedman outclassed Khosin J<ie in the third tet with beautiful passing shots, but 'tired in the fourth. Nevertheless he won three games in a row for a 3 —2 lead, after which the Chinese, employing stop volleys, nan out the winner. The deciding match was merely a procession. Choy played valiantly but was completely outclassed by Malfroy.
OTHER MATCHES Press Association—Gonyright. Amsterdam, May 2). South Africa bat Holland in a Davis Cup tie, winning all the first three maitchis. Ireland is playing Switzerland at Montreux, and ail Budapest Hungary is playing Belgium. Details urc: South Africa v. Holland. Farquharson and Kirby (South Africa) beat Van Swol and Hughan, 6 4, 6—3, 6—2. Kirkby beat Teacheniacher 6—3, 7—5, B—6. Fiarquharson beat Hughan (Holland), 6—l, 6 —l, 6—4. Timmer was not available for Holland, as he is indisposed. Ireland v. Switzerland. Lyttelton Robert' (Ireland) beat Ellmer (Switzerland), B—6,8 —6, I—6,1 —6, 6—l, 6—3. Fischer (Switzerland) beat MeVeagh (Ireland), 6—4, 6—2, 6 —l. Lyttelton-Rogers and. McVeagh beat Cabori and Ellmer, 7—5, 4—-6, 4—6, 6—o, 6—4. Hungary v. Belgium. Dallos (Hungary) beat La Croix Belgium), 4—6, 7—9, 6—4, 6—3, 6—3. La Croix injured a foot in the third set. Cabori (Hungary) v. Hayaert (Belgium) 1 . Bad light stopped play at 5—7, 6—4, 6—4. Deborman and Geelhand (Belgium) i beat Gabori .and Ferenczy, 2—6, I—6, * 6 —T, 6 — 4, 6—3.
